Tips For Securing Works Of Art

In today’s world, art is not just a form of expression but also a valuable asset Whether you have an extensive art collection or just a few prized pieces, it is crucial to ensure that your artwork is properly secured From theft to damage during transportation, there are various risks that could endanger your art In this article, we will discuss some tips for securing works of art to provide peace of mind and safeguard your valuable investments.

One of the most important aspects of securing works of art is insurance Just like you would insure your home or car, it is essential to have insurance coverage for your artwork Many insurance companies offer specialized art insurance policies that provide coverage for theft, damage, and other risks Make sure to carefully read the terms and conditions of the policy to understand what is covered and what is not It is also recommended to update the valuation of your artwork regularly to ensure that it is adequately insured.

Another crucial step in securing works of art is to properly document and catalog your collection Keep detailed records of each piece, including its title, artist, medium, dimensions, provenance, and purchase price Take photographs of your artwork from different angles and keep digital copies of all documentation in a secure location This information will be invaluable in the event of theft, damage, or loss, as it can help authorities identify and recover the stolen art.

If you need to transport your artwork, whether for an exhibition or relocation, take extra precautions to ensure its safety Use specialized art shipping companies that have experience in handling valuable and fragile pieces Make sure that the artwork is properly packed and crated to prevent damage during transit Consider purchasing transport insurance to cover any potential risks during shipping.

In addition to insurance and security measures, there are some simple steps you can take to secure your artwork on a daily basis Display your art away from direct sunlight, as UV rays can cause fading and damage to the artwork Avoid hanging valuable pieces near heating or cooling vents, as extreme temperature fluctuations can also harm the artwork Regularly inspect your collection for signs of wear or damage and address any issues promptly to prevent further deterioration.

If you are lending your artwork to a museum or gallery for an exhibition, make sure to have a written agreement outlining the terms of the loan, including insurance coverage, security measures, and liability Insist on a condition report before and after the exhibition to document the state of the artwork Consider hiring a professional art handler to oversee the installation and deinstallation of the pieces to prevent damage during the process.
